zoukankan      html  css  js  c++  java
  • wenbao与linux

    ps -ef 

    //查看进程

    kill -9 xxx

    //结束进程

    啦啦啦啦啦啦

    一 、安装软件

    库里安装

    sudo apt-get install ***

    软件包安装

    sudo dpkg -I iptux.deb#查看iptux.deb软件包的详细信息,包括软件名称、版本以及大小等(其中-I等价于--info)
    sudo dpkg -c iptux.deb#查看iptux.deb软件包中包含的文件结构(其中-c等价于--contents)
    sudo dpkg -i iptux.deb#安装iptux.deb软件包(其中-i等价于--install)
    sudo dpkg -l iptux#查看iptux软件包的信息(软件名称可通过dpkg -I命令查看,其中-l等价于--list)
    sudo dpkg -L iptux#查看iptux软件包安装的所有文件(软件名称可通过dpkg -I命令查看,其中-L等价于--listfiles)
    sudo dpkg -s iptux#查看iptux软件包的详细信息(软件名称可通过dpkg -I命令查看,其中-s等价于--status)
    sudo dpkg -r iptux#卸载iptux软件包(软件名称可通过dpkg -I命令查看,其中-r等价于--remove)

    ---------------------------

    添加快捷启动方式

    sudo ln -s 软件位置 /usr/bin/快捷启动名

    例如将火狐浏览器添加快捷启动:

    sudo ln -s /root/下载/Firefox-latest-x86_64/firefox/firefox /usr/bin/firefox

    -----------------------

    为软件添加图标

    在/usr/share/applications里面添加 软件名.desktop ,里面填写配置信息

    例如添加火狐浏览器图标

    gedit /usr/share/applications/Firefox.desktop

    复制如下配置

    1 [Desktop Entry]
    2 Name=Firefox
    3 Comment=this is firefox
    4 Exec=/opt/Firefox/firefox
    5 Icon=/opt/Firefox/icons/mozicon128.png
    6 Terminal=false
    7 Type=Application
    8 Categories=Application;Network

    Exec=后面是软件的路径

    Icon=后面是图标的路径

    保存, 退出。若不能运行,则将属性权限设置为可执行

     注意:行末不能有空格

     ------------------------------

    二 、卸载软件

    sudo apt-get purge ......

    sudo apt-get autoremove

    sudo apt-get clean

    sudo apt-get remove --purge .......

    sudo apt-get update

    dpkg error处理

    sudo mv /var/lib/dpkg/info/ /var/lib/dpkg/info_old/
    sudo mkdir /var/lib/dpkg/info/
    sudo apt-get update
    sudo apt-get -f install
    sudo mv /var/lib/dpkg/info/* /var/lib/dpkg/info_old/
    sudo rm -rf /var/lib/dpkg/info
    sudo mv /var/lib/dpkg/info_old/ /var/lib/dpkg/info/

    安装python3.7

    yum update
    yum install zlib-devel bzip2-devel openssl-devel ncurses-devel sqlite-devel readline-devel tk-devel libffi-devel gcc make
    wget https://www.python.org/ftp/3.7.0/Python-3.7.0.tgz
    tar -xvf Python-3.7.0.tgz
    cd Python-3.7.0
    ./configure --prefix=/opt/python/python-3.7.0
    ./configure --enable-optimizations
    make && make install
    ln -s /opt/python/python-3.7.0 /usr/bin/python3
    三、其他应用总结
     

    设置终端快捷键一键打开终端

    /usr/bin/gnome-terminal
     
     
    ------------------------------------
    万能解压软件unar
    sudo apt-get install unar
     
    unar XXX.zip/XXX.rar/XXX.tar,,,
     
     
    -------------------------------
    查看当前登录用户
    w
     
    记载了登录的时间,ip。。。信息
     
    last
     
    删除用户
     
    pkill -KILL -t pts/0
     
    pts/0 为想要删除的TTY名
     
    ---------------------------------------
     
     
    apt-cache search # ------(package 搜索包)
    apt-cache show #------(package 获取包的相关信息,如说明、大小、版本等)
    apt-get install # ------(package 安装包)
    apt-get install # -----(package --reinstall 重新安装包)
    apt-get -f install # -----(强制安装, "-f = --fix-missing"当是修复安装吧...)
    apt-get remove #-----(package 删除包)
    apt-get remove --purge # ------(package 删除包,包括删除配置文件等)
    apt-get autoremove --purge # ----(package 删除包及其依赖的软件包+配置文件等(只对6.10有效,强烈推荐))
    apt-get update #------更新源
    apt-get upgrade #------更新已安装的包
    apt-get dist-upgrade # ---------升级系统
    apt-get dselect-upgrade #------使用 dselect 升级
    apt-cache depends #-------(package 了解使用依赖)
    apt-cache rdepends # ------(package 了解某个具体的依赖,当是查看该包被哪些包依赖吧...)
    apt-get build-dep # ------(package 安装相关的编译环境)
    apt-get source #------(package 下载该包的源代码)
    apt-get clean && apt-get autoclean # --------清理下载文件的存档 && 只清理过时的包
    apt-get check #-------检查是否有损坏的依赖
    dpkg -S filename -----查找filename属于哪个软件包
    apt-file search filename -----查找filename属于哪个软件包
    apt-file list packagename -----列出软件包的内容
    apt-file update --更新apt-file的数据库
     
     
     
     
     
    四 、多线程下载
     

    以下载http://www.baidu.com/img/bdlogo.gif这个文件为例。


    直接下载这个文件:

    axel  http://www.baidu.com/img/bdlogo.gif

    多线程下载这个文件(10个线程):

    axel  -n  10  http://www.baidu.com/img/bdlogo.gif

    指定输出目录:

    axel  -o  ~/Pictures/   http://www.baidu.com/img/bdlogo.gif

    五、其他

    创建文件夹

      mkdir code

    设置打开终端快捷键

      /usr/bin/gnome-terminal

    详细使用方法

    Usage: axel [options] url1 [url2] [url...]

    --max-speed=x -s x Specify maximum speed (bytes per second)

     --num-connections=x -n x Specify maximum number of connections

     --output=f -o f Specify local output file

     --search[=x] -S [x] Search for mirrors and download from x servers

     --header=x -H x Add header string

     --user-agent=x -U x Set user agent

     --no-proxy -N Just don't use any proxy server

     --quiet -q Leave stdout alone

     --verbose -v More status information

     --alternate -a Alternate progress indicator

     --help -h This information

     --version -V Version information

     
     
    六、磁盘的装载
     
    fdisk -l    //查看所有的磁盘
    mount /dev/sda8 /home
     
    如果是只读的,重新mount
    umount /dev/sda8
    mount /dev/sda8 /home
    (如果busy找到busy进程kill
    fuser -m /home
    fuser -mk /home
    )
    //remount
    mount -o rw,remount /home
     
     
     
     
     
    //--------------------------------------------------------------------------------------
    ---------------------------------------------------------------------------------------//
     
     
     

    接下来是zsh shell

    sudo apt-get install zsh

    然后下载zsh的套件

    git clone https://github.com/robbyrussell/oh-my-zsh.git ~/.oh-my-zsh 

    cp ~/.oh-my-zsh/templates/zshrc.zsh-template ~/.zshrc 

    更换主题什么的就去~/.zhshrc里面配置

    zsh的agnoster乱码``


    wget https://raw.githubusercontent.com/powerline/powerline/develop/font/10-powerline-symbols.conf
    wget https://raw.githubusercontent.com/powerline/powerline/develop/font/PowerlineSymbols.otf
    sudo cp 10-powerline-symbols.conf /usr/share/fonts/OTF/
    sudo mv 10-powerline-symbols.conf /etc/fonts/conf.d/
    sudo mv PowerlineSymbols.otf /usr/share/fonts/OTF/

    百度网盘下载 https://pan.baidu.com/share/link?shareid=3455757468&uk=3410943283

    将java文件解压放在/etc/opt 里面(没有的话新建)(cp -r java*** /etc/opt)

    java环境变量

    /etc/profile里添加

    #java_environment
    export JAVA_HOME=/opt/java_environment/jdk-9
    export JRE_HOME=/opt/java_environment/jre-9
    export CLASSPATH=.:$CLASSPATH:$JAVA_HOME/lib:$JRE_HOME/lib
    export PATH=$PATH:$JAVA_HOME/bin:$JRE_HOME/bin

     
     //--------------------------------------------------------------------
    -------------------------------------------------------------------...//
     
     
     
    因为各种原因导致的无法进入系统   按照提示 /dev/**** 输入指令
     
    fsck -y /dev/****
     
     
    安装wine
    1、添加源
    sudo add-apt-repository ppa:wine/wine-builds
    sudo apt-get update
    2、安装

    sudo apt-get install --install-recommends wine-staging

    sudo apt-get install winehq-staging

     
     
    只有不断学习才能进步!
     
     
     
  • 相关阅读:
    java-学习8
    java-学习7
    java-学习6
    html----h1-6标签
    jquery.cookie介绍和用法
    java-学习5
    java-学习4
    Eclipse里的代码光标变成一个黑色块
    java-学习3(jdk-环境配置)
    箭头函数无法使用this的解决方法
  • 原文地址:https://www.cnblogs.com/wenbao/p/5801304.html
Copyright © 2011-2022 走看看